Surveyor Salary in Edison, New Jersey

The median surveyor salary in Edison, NJ is $75,429 per year, which is 15.0% above the national median and 0.0% above the New Jersey state average.

Surveyor Salary in Edison by Experience

In Edison, an entry-level surveyor earns around $48,300, while experienced professionals earn up to $115,000 per year. The local cost of living index is 115% of the national average.

How much does a Surveyor make in Edison, NJ?
The median surveyor salary in Edison, New Jersey is $75,429 per year, which is 15.0% above the national median of $65,590. Salaries range from $46,000 (10th percentile) to $121,900 (90th percentile).
How much does a Surveyor make per hour in Edison?
Based on the median annual salary of $75,429, a surveyor in Edison earns approximately $36 per hour assuming a standard 2,080-hour work year.
